PROCRASTINATION OF STUDENTS IN WORKING MATHEMATICS Lina Rihatul Hima, Lilin Nur Indah Sari Universitas Nusantara PGRI Kediri linarihatul@unpkediri.ac.id Abstract --- This research is motivated by the existence of one behavior that can have a negative impact that harms students. One of them is manifested in the form of doing the assignments given by the teacher not on time. The tendency to delay completing tasks by doing other activities that are not useful results in tasks not being completed on time in completing math tasks, which is commonly referred to as procrastination. Based on these problems, the formulation of the problem in the study is (1) How is academic procrastination in doing math assignments for male students? (2) How is academic procrastination in doing math assignments for female students? (3) Is there a difference between the academic procrastination of male students and female students?. This study uses a quantitative method with a research population of class XI high school. The research sample was taken from 10 classes. There are 250 students in 7 classes, 120 male students and 130 female students. This research was carried out by distributing questionnaires to students, a questionnaire containing 40 questions. The results of this study are (1) academic procrastination in doing math assignments for male students is classified as moderate with a percentage of 35.53%. (2) Academic procrastination in doing math assignments for female students is low with a percentage of 33.33%. (3) There are differences in academic procrastination in doing math assignments between male and female students. The conclusion of this study is that students' academic procrastination in doing math assignments between male and female students are at different levels. One of the reasons for the difference in procrastination is the motivation to learn mathematics. Procrastination is one of the behaviors that can have a very negative impact on oneself. This can be realized in the form of doing the assignments given by the teacher on time. The tendency to delay starting to complete tasks by doing other activities that are not useful so that the task becomes slow, does not finish on time, and is often late is called procrastination. People who do delaying behavior are called procrastinators (Jannah and Muis, 2014: 2). While academic procrastination can also be interpreted as an attempt to complete academic tasks but in a period that is not in line with expectations. The behavior of procrastinating work related to academics in psychology is termed academic procrastination. Academic procrastination itself occurs because of the irrational beliefs that students have. Irrational beliefs are beliefs that in their way of thinking instill suspicion. Regarding procrastination, gender plays an important role. Gender is the difference in roles, functions, status and responsibilities of men and women as a result of socio-cultural construction that is embedded through the process of socialization from one generation to the next. Thus, gender is the result of an agreement between humans that is not natural (Puspitawati, 2012: 1). RESEARCH METHOD Based on the problems and objectives to be achieved, this research uses a quantitative approach. In this study, the researcher wanted to compare students' procrastination in doing math assignments in terms of gender by conducting a comparative study. These independent variables include: (a) Male students, which are expressed in L, (b) Female students, which are expressed in P. In this study, the dependent variable is the tendency of academic procrastination behavior, which is expressed in Y. This type of research technique is comparative. This study uses a quantitative research method approach. This study uses a comparative model between two independent samples, i.e. the samples are strictly separated from each other where one sample member is not a member of the other sample. This research was carried out in a high school in class XI with approximately 25 students in each class. The population in this study were all students of class XI high school from 10 classes with a total of 250 students. This study uses a research instrument in the form of a closed questionnaire, where the respondent only needs to choose the answer from the question or statement that has been stated in the questionnaire according to his situation. The instrument is an academic procrastination questionnaire. For scoring the questionnaire, the researcher used a Likert model scale with 4 alternative answers because the researcher wanted students to have an opinion on the level of agree and disagree. The next instrument is an academic procrastination questionnaire. The procrastination scale in this study refers to the academic procrastination theory of Ferrari in (Ghufron and Risnawita, 2012: 158). Each question item in this questionnaire is given 4 alternative answers, namely: Strongly Agree, Agree, Disagree, Strongly Disagree. Analysis of Are There Differences Between Academic Procrastination of Male and Female Students After the data is tested for normality and homogeneity, the data will be analyzed by using the t test. This t test is assisted by SPSS 16.0. Based on the calculation results of the independent sample t test with a significance level of 5%, it was obtained Sig (2-tailed) 0.033. Because Sig (2-tailed) < 0.05, there is a significant difference. Then Ha is accepted. It can be concluded that there is a significant difference in academic procrastination in doing math tasks between men and women. Discussion Academic procrastination in doing math assignments for male class XI students is classified as moderate when viewed from the number of respondents. The number of respondents was 43 with a percentage of 35.53%. This is supported by research conducted by Akmal (2013: 11) which states that based on academic procrastination scores, the majority of subjects are in the medium category, namely 76.786%. Judging from the level of trust, men have a lower level of trust than women in completing their learning tasks. Then for academic procrastination in doing math assignments for female class XI students, it is relatively low when viewed from the number of respondents. The number of respondents was 40 with a percentage of 33.33%. This is supported by research conducted by Akmal (2013: 28) which states that female students are superior in communication skills (verbal), mathematical, more motivated, organized in learning. It can be concluded that the main cause of student ability in completing school assignments is higher for female students compared to male students because female students are organized in studying or doing assignments compared to male students who are not necessarily organized like female students. From the explanation above, the researcher will discuss about the differences in academic procrastination in doing math tasks between men and women. From the results of hypothesis testing using an independent sample t test, the significance value or probability value is 0.033 <0.05. So it can be concluded that there are differences in academic procrastination in doing math assignments between male and female students. By using a gender differentiation scale, researchers can see that there are differences in procrastination between the two. The results of this study are supported by research conducted by Akmal (2013) which concludes that there are differences in procrastination between female students and male students by controlling time management. Female students have lower procrastination than male students. However, when compared with the research conducted by Handaru (2014), this research is not appropriate, as seen from the results of Handaru's research which states that female students have the same tendency and there is no difference in the level of procrastination between the two. Based on the results of research supported by expert opinions and also strengthened by the consistency of the results of this study with the results of previous relevant studies, it is increasingly clear that there are differences in the level of academic procrastination in doing math tasks between men and women.
